Controlling the stability of water in water emulsions |
摘要 |
This invention relates to compositions and methods of treating a surface in contact with a wellbore and/or a subterranean formation penetrated by a well bore, comprising forming a treatment composition comprising a rheological polymer, a partitioning agent, and a liquid medium; and injecting the treatment fluid into the well bore, wherein the treatment composition forms a heterogeneous mixture comprising a dispersed rheological polymer-rich phase and a partitioning agent-rich phase, and wherein the stability of the heterogeneous mixture is controlled by introducing a stability control agent. This invention relates to compositions and methods for forming a water in water emulsion, comprising a rheological polymer, a partitioning agent, a liquid medium; and a stability control agent, wherein the emulsion is a heterogeneous mixture comprising a dispersed rheological polymer-rich phase and a partitioning agent-rich phase. |

主权项 |
1. A method of treating a surface in contact with a wellbore and/or a subterranean formation penetrated by a well bore, comprising:
mixing a rheological polymer, a partitioning agent and a first aqueous medium to form a heterogeneous mixture comprising:
an aqueous partitioning agent-rich phase, wherein the partitioning agent-rich phase is continuous, andan aqueous rheological polymer-rich phase finely dispersed in the partitioning agent-rich phase; and, diluting the heterogeneous mixture with a second aqueous medium miscible with the first aqueous medium to mutually dissolve the polymer-rich phase and the partitioning-agent rich phase and form a well treatment fluid comprising a continuous mixed polymer-agent phase; and injecting the well treatment fluid into the well bore; wherein the stability of the heterogeneous mixture is controlled by introducing a stability control agent, wherein the partitioning agent is a polyoxyalkylene, and wherein the stability control agent is selected from the group consisting of polyvinyl pyrrolidone, vinyl pyrrolidone-vinyl acetate copolymers, hydroxyalkylated cellulose, carboxyalkylated cellulose, and non-ionic surfactants. |
